The End Is Nigh For The PS3

FFXIII.jpg
Just when we thought that the PS3 had turned the corner and was starting to build some momentum heading into fourth quarter of 2008, the PS3 has suffered a major setback. One that even the once mighty Sony may not be able to recover from. Square Enix has announced today that Final Fantasy XIII will not be a PS3 exclusive. For some added sand to the eyes and a boot to the yam sack, FF XIII will apparently launch on the same date for both the Xbox 360 and the PS3 in the US and Europe.

We'd like to say we're surprised by this announcement, but considering Square Enix has yet to develop a game for the PS3 while throwing its support behind the Xbox 360 and NDS, this was kind of expected. Besides, small installed user base divided by high development costs equals no exclusivity for the PS3. As the days pass, it's becoming apparent that the PS3 will be the Gamecube of this generation - good first party titles, but not much beyond that.
